O’Neal 2010 Element MX/DH Jersey

As part of O’Neal’s 2010 clothing line, they have created a super-budget MX / DH ladies jersey. At only $21.99 it is a steal for a good quality over-armour jersey.

2010-element-jersey-pink

I really like the small details like elbow padding and extended tail (there is nothing worse than having your arse on show tearing down a track), and the fuchsia cuffs are very cute. Available from the O’Neal’s online shop.

Even Krankier: New Krank Dirtwear

Just got sent details of some new jerseys from top New Zealand based MTB clothing shop Krank Dirtwear. I am really liking their use of bold colours and their designs are different to the usual BIG LOGOS plastered on every available surface of a garment. These two jerseys are a perfect example of their designs:

-1-3

Its great to see on their site that they have women riders in mind, “Noticing that the lady mountain bike riders weren’t getting a fair deal with their mountainbike clothes we decided to design all of our ladies MTB clothes to suit their distinctive shape from XS right through to WXL we cater for all…”. As a stupidly-tiny 4′ 11″ rider, I have had to wear my fair share of lumpy misshapen jerseys that bulge out in all the wrong places. Non-sporty clothes are designed for women-shaped bodies, so why not sports clothes (its a no-brainer!).

Kiwi Threads: Krank Dirtwear

Krank Dirtwear (www.krankdirtwear.com) are a New Zealand based mtb gear site I stumbled upon. They focus on the more minimal designs and primary colours, great for those of us who prefer less graphics.  I really liked the look of their 2009 Miscela jersey which comes in four bright colours and three back pockets. At e62.00 it is steep enough for a jersey, especially if you count in shipping from New Zealand, but they do sizes from XS to XXL which is always a plus point: (Edit: Just noticed that shipping to Europe is only NZ$25 – only €11 ! A steal!)
